House vote: H.R. 3702 // November 18, 2019Needed two-thirds to pass

Reforming Disaster Recovery Act of 2019

Sponsor: Al Green (D-TX)

This bill provides statutory authority for certain procedures related to the Community Development Block Grant - Disaster Recovery (CDBR-DR) Program and adds new program requirements, including with respect to coordination of benefits, precertification for grant assistance, and allocation of grant funds. Additionally, the bill expands CDBG-DR assistance to Puerto Rico. Finally, the bill establishes the Community Development Block Grant Disaster Recovery Reserve Fund.
